PROCEDURE
实验过程
9H-Xanthene-9-carbonitrile [27] (1.0 g, 4.825 mmol) was dissolved in anhydrous Et2O and cooled in an icebath. n-Butyl lithium (1.93 mL, 6.75 mmol. 2.5M soln. in hexanes) was added dropwise over 10 min. with continuos stirring. Stirring was continued for 30 min. at the same temperature and then brought to room temperature. The reaction mixture was heated at reflux (1 hr), cooled in an icebath and ethyl bromo acetate (0.75 mL, 6.755 mmol) was added dropwise via syringe. The resulting mixture was heated at reflux (4 h) cooled and filtered. The residue was washed with ether (25 mL). Water (25 mL) was added to the filterate and the organic layer was separated. The aqueous layer was once again extracted with ether (25 mL). The combined ether extracts were washed with water and brine, dried (MgSO4) and evaporated under reduced pressure to give an oil which was purified by mplc using pet. ether: EtOAc (9:1) as eluent to give 0.9 g (64%) of the product as a colorless oil. 1H NMR (CDCl3)d: 1.04-1.08 (t, J=7.5 Hz, CH3), 3.01 (s, 2H, CH2), 3.90-3.99 (q, 2H, CH2), 7.14-7.69 (m, 8H, Ar—H). 13C NMR (CDCl3)d: 13.54, 39.06, 48.47, 60.85, 116.88, 118.90, 119.75, 123.81, 127.34, 129.83, 150.30, 166.98.
